What is Listeriosis?

Listeriosis is an infection caused by consuming food contaminated with the bacterium Listeria monocytogenes. Unlike many other bacteria, Listeria can thrive at low temperatures, making refrigerated foods potential carriers. It predominantly affects pregnant women, newborns, elderly adults, and individuals with weakened immune systems.

Transmission and Sources

Listeria is primarily transmitted through contaminated food. Some common sources include:

  • Ready-to-eat deli meats and hot dogs: These can become contaminated after processing if proper measures are not taken.
  • Soft cheeses and dairy products: Made from unpasteurized milk, these can harbor the bacteria.
  • Smoked seafood: Often susceptible to Listeria contamination.
  • Raw sprouts: Can carry the bacteria from the growing environment.
  • Fruit and vegetables: Especially when not properly washed.

Symptoms and Diagnosis

Symptoms:

Listeriosis can manifest in mild or severe forms, often mimicking flu-like symptoms. In severe cases, it can lead to life-threatening conditions such as meningitis or septicemia. Common symptoms include:

  • Fever
  • Muscle aches
  • Nausea
  • Diarrhea
  • Headache
  • Stiff neck
  • Loss of balance
  • Confusion

Diagnosis:

Diagnosing listeriosis involves clinical evaluation and microbiological testing. Blood tests usually detect the presence of Listeria monocytogenes. In cases where meningitis is suspected, a lumbar puncture may be performed to analyze cerebrospinal fluid.

Populations at Risk

Certain groups are more susceptible to severe outcomes from Listeriosis:

  1. Pregnant Women: They are about ten times more likely to get listeriosis than other healthy adults. The infection can lead to miscarriage, stillbirth, premature delivery, or severe infection in newborns.

  2. Adults aged 65 and over: The immune system weakens with age, increasing susceptibility to infections.

  3. Individuals with weakened immune systems: This includes people with chronic conditions such as diabetes, liver, or kidney disease, and those undergoing chemotherapy or with HIV/AIDS.

Prevention Strategies

Preventing listeriosis involves adopting meticulous food safety practices. Here are concrete steps for reducing risk:

  1. Proper Food Hygiene:

    • Wash raw fruits and vegetables thoroughly.
    • Avoid consuming raw (unpasteurized) milk or products made from it.
    • Cook and reheat foods to safe temperatures. For example, heat processed meats to steaming hot.
  2. Safe Food Storage:

    • Store perishable and ready-to-eat foods in a refrigerator set at ≤40°F (≤4.4°C).
    • Ensure leftovers are consumed or frozen within a few days.
  3. Clean and Separate:

    • Maintain cleanliness by regularly sanitizing kitchen surfaces and utensils.
    • Avoid cross-contamination by keeping raw meat separate from other foods.
  4. Be Mindful of Labels:

    • Pay attention to expiry dates and labels that indicate unpasteurized contents.

Complications and Treatment

Complications:

In severe cases, listeriosis can result in long-term health consequences such as:

  • Meningitis: An inflammation of the protective membranes covering the brain and spinal cord.
  • Encephalitis: An inflammation of the brain itself.
  • Bloodstream Infection (Septicemia): Where bacteria enter and multiply in the blood.

Treatment:

Listeriosis is typically treated with antibiotics. The choice of antibiotic and duration depend on the severity of infection and the patient's overall health. In pregnant women, prompt treatment is critical to prevent fetal infection.

Comparative Analysis: Listeriosis vs. Other Foodborne Illnesses

The table below highlights some key differences between listeriosis and other common foodborne illnesses like salmonellosis and E. coli infections:

Feature Listeriosis Salmonellosis E. coli Infection
Primary Source Contaminated ready-to-eat foods Contaminated eggs, poultry Undercooked beef, contaminated water
At-Risk Populations Pregnant women, elderly, immune-compromised All age groups All age groups
Symptom Onset Few days to weeks 6 hours to 6 days 3 to 10 days
Common Symptoms Fever, muscle aches, CNS complications Diarrhea, fever, abdominal cramps Diarrhea (often bloody), abdominal pain
Potential for Severe Disease High in susceptible groups Moderate in all populations High if shiga toxin is present

Addressing Misconceptions

A frequent misconception is that avoiding raw dairy products is sufficient protection against Listeria. While unpasteurized products do pose a risk, cooked foods that are re-contaminated after cooking also present dangers. It's essential to follow all food safety guidelines diligently.

Another myth is that Listeria infections are rare and only concern specific food groups. In reality, listeriosis can occur across a broad spectrum of foods, emphasizing the need for precaution in all food handling processes.

FAQs About Listeriosis

Q1: Can cooking at home eliminate Listeria risk?
A: Cooking does kill Listeria, but cross-contamination post-cooking can reintroduce the bacteria. Ensuring strict hygiene is crucial.

Q2: Is listeriosis contagious between people?
A: Listeriosis is not transmitted person-to-person, except from mother to baby during childbirth.
